BBQ Chicken Flatbread Pizza

This BBQ Chicken Flatbread Pizza is a fast, crispy, cheesy dinner made with flatbread, barbecue sauce, cooked chicken, red onion, and melted mozzarella. It is perfect for busy weeknights, game day, or using leftover chicken.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Servings: 4
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 365

Ingredients
  

  • 2 large flatbreads or naan breads
  • ¾ cup cooked shredded chicken
  • ½ cup barbecue sauce divided
  • 1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¼ cup thinly sliced red onion
  • ¼ cup shredded cheddar cheese optional
  • 1 tablespoon chopped cilantro or green onions optional
  • ¼ teaspoon red pepper flakes optional

Method
 

  1. Preheat the oven to 425°F.
  2. Place the flatbreads on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  3. For a crispier crust, pre-bake the flatbreads for 3 minutes.
  4. Toss the cooked chicken with 2 tablespoons barbecue sauce.
  5. Spread the remaining barbecue sauce evenly over the flatbreads, leaving a small border around the edges.
  6. Sprinkle half of the mozzarella over the sauce.
  7. Add the barbecue chicken and red onion.
  8. Top with the remaining mozzarella and cheddar if using.
  9. Bake for 8–12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the edges are crisp.
  10. Rest for 2 minutes, then garnish with cilantro, green onions, or red pepper flakes if desired. Slice and serve warm.

Notes

  • Use cooked chicken only, such as rotisserie chicken, grilled chicken, or leftover baked chicken.
  • Do not add too much sauce or the flatbread may turn soggy.
  • Pre-baking the flatbread helps create a crispier base.
  • Add jalapeños for heat or pineapple for a sweet contrast.
  • Reheat leftovers in the oven or air fryer for best texture.
